Counterintelligence Cyber Threat Analyst

hackajob is collaborating with MANTECH to connect them with exceptional tech professionals for the role of Counter Intelligence Cyber Threat Analyst. The analyst will generate actionable intelligence reports on technical counterintelligence and cyber threats, contribute to threat assessments, and conduct inquiries into anomalous activities using investigative tools.

Responsibilities

Generate timely and actionable intelligence reports on technical counterintelligence (CI) and cyber threats. This includes producing 36 weekly status reports, 8 monthly threat reports, and 3 quarterly threat reports, incorporating threat data from Technical CI team, network security personnel, and fused all-source intelligence, including imagery, to inform security decisions
Contribute to the annual CI Cyber Branch Threat Assessment by providing comprehensive input derived from weekly, monthly, and quarterly reports, Intelligence Information Reports (IIRs), and raw and finished IC intelligence, presenting analytic judgments, identifying intelligence gaps, and outlining overall technical threats
Produce a minimum of nine high-quality Intelligence Information Reports (IIRs) annually based on data from the Technical CI team, NGA cybersecurity personnel, or partner agencies. This involves coordinating with stakeholders for accuracy, cross-referencing information with IC reporting, clearly conveying threats, responding to IC priority collection requirements, and ensuring timeliness
Conduct inquiries into anomalous activity utilizing automated investigative tools such as M3, Palantir, TAC, ARCSIGHT, RSA Security Analytics, CCD, QLIX, TIDE, or Criss
